Chemist Jobs in Clayton, NC

A Chemist in the chemistry industry is primarily engaged in the study and experimentation of substances at the atomic and molecular levels. They examine the various ways in which the chemical substances interact, combine, and change to create various compounds. They are responsible for developing new and improved chemical products, processes, and materials. Chemists also perform quality control tests, prepare technical reports, and conduct research to advance knowledge in the field. Essential skills for this role include analytical thinking, problem-solving, attention to detail, and strong mathematical capabilities. Proficiency in laboratory techniques and the use of scientific software is also required.

Before becoming a Chemist, one may have roles such as Laboratory Technician, where they would gain experience in handling laboratory equipment, conducting tests, and maintaining a safe work environment. Another possible role is a Research Assistant, providing support for scientific experiments and data collection. These roles provide valuable practical experience and a chance to apply theoretical knowledge in a real-world setting. Important certifications to have would include a degree in Chemistry or a related field, and depending on the specific role, a postgraduate degree may be beneficial. Some positions may also require certification from a recognized professional body like the American Chemical Society (ACS).
